Guru


Smt.Praveena Vadapalli had her early tutelage in Bharatanatyam under Natyacharya Late Sri Avasarala Rukmaji Rao in Visakhapatnam. She continued her journey in dance after a break under the tutelage of Smt.Mridula Anand and was later mentored by Smt. Madhavi Marellapudi. Smt.Madhavi Marellapudi and Praveena have together worked on several joint choreographies.

Praveena continued her passion for Bharatanatyam by pursuing a post-graduation in Bharatanatyam from Sastra University in 2013 and yet another post-graduation from the University of Hyderabad in 2019.

Praveena received her training in Karanas from Padma Vibhushan Dr. Padma Subrahmanyam. Presently she is learning Nattuvangam from Vidwan D.V.Prasanna Kumar, and Abhinaya from Dr. Anupama Kylash. She is a graded Doordarshan artist, and has graced the stage in India and abroad for several prestigious banners.

An Engineer by qualification, Praveena, worked in several multinational IT firms like MindTree and Deloitte for 15 years before making a conscious move to pursue her passion for dance and thus founded Nrityopachara, her school of dance in 2015. As a trained yoga teacher, Praveena's students have an added advantage of training in yoga to improve flexibility, posture and balance while performing. Students of Nrityopachara appear for various graded exams at the Akhil Bhartiya Gandharva Mahavidyalaya Mandal, and certificate exams from the Potti Sreeramulu Telugu University.

Passionate about Bharatanatyam, she believes that Indian dance forms help us understand our culture and values better. As a trustee of Bhartiya Kala Samskruti, Praveena, conducts dance recitals under the banner, Nrityam Samarpayami, for promoting budding young artists. Till date Nrityam Samarpayami has conducted 15 performances featuring a total of 50 artists.

Pedagogy of Bharatanatyam training at Nrityopachara is as follows

  • Yoga and Exercices : Exercises and asanas are taught to build strength, posture and agility before starting with the basics of Bharatanatyam.
  • Adavus (Basic Steps): The foundation of Bharatanatyam lies in mastering the adavus. Each adavu introduces us to a different kind of movement patterns and foot work and hand movements. Teaching these adavus in different variations forms the core part of the curriculum for beginners. Introductions to Single hand and double hand gestures and various other slokas like pada bhedas, siro bhedas are also covered during this period.
  • Inroduction to Items: Once the adavus are mastered, items like Alarimpu, Jatiswaram, Shabdam are introduced.
  • Building Repertoire : Items and Choreography: Students are gradually introduced to more complex dance pieces like Varnam (a dramatic piece), Keertanams and Thillana (a lively concluding piece). Each piece presents a unique challenge and helps the student develop artistry and understanding of dance forms.Abhinaya items like Javali, Sringara padams are introduced much later.
  • Performance and Stage Presence At Nrityopachara we conduct annual shos in addition to performances in temples and festivals in the twin cities where most of the students are encouraged to perform.
  • Appearning to examinations in Bharatanatyam : Guru Mrs. Praveena Vadapalli is a certified teacher with Akhil Bharateeya Gandharva Maha Vidyalaya Mandal and students are encouraged to appear for graded exams every year, where the focus is on both theory and practicals. Students of Nrityopachara also appear for certificate and diploma examinations at Potti Sreeramulu Telugu University.
  • Arangetrams : Once a student completes a margam and is ready to present a whole margam(complete repertorie of Bharatantyam), students are encouraged to prepare for their arangetrams.
  • Productions : At Nrityopachara, we also come up with thematic productions and ballets and students depending on the suitability are encouraged to participate in the same.
